Texas Clubwomen Back Big Bend Park Campaign Effort

The Texas Federation of Women’s Clubs plans statewide outreach to support the Big Bend National Park. Fort Worth chairwoman L J Wardlaw leads a drive to raise funds for acquiring 788000 acres on the American side of the Rio Grande. Dr H W Morelock of Sul Ross College urged delegates to back the project as a major educational and recreational venture, with Mexican land pledges aiding the effort.

Plan of Chairman Drives Brewster Red Cross Roll Call

Brewster County launches a rapid Red Cross Roll Call under Shirley Scales as chairman. The plan uses a short intensive campaign to meet the county quota in three to four days with solicitors partly selected and the county executive committee coordinating the effort.

Homecoming clash at Jackson Field features Lobos Rams

The Sal Rows Lobos meet the Texas Wesleyan Rams in a homecoming game at Jackson Field tomorrow night at 8 20. It will be the season finale for both teams and includes the dedication of new lights on the field. The Rams boast a strong scoring record led by senior fullback Howard Gracey, while the Lobos previously beat the Rams 13 0 in spring play but have since faced roster changes due to graduation. O Daniel Cuts Ribbon for New Highway 90 Paving

Governor elect O Daniel formally opened 15 mile paving on U S Highway 90 between Marfa and Van Horn in a public ceremony. A crowd of hundreds from West Texas witnessed the event and were greeted by Senator H L Winfield and U S Highway 90 Association officials. The stretch completes an all paved southern route from Jacksonville Florida to San Diego California and connected with Van Horn where Highway 90 continues west. The governor elect and party stayed in Marfa after an inspection trip to a proposed state park site in the Guadalupe region.

Deer hunting in Fort Davia area faces higher prices and fewer hunters

Fort Davis region sees fewer hunters as ranchers raise hunting privileges. Will D Reynolds and others on Reynolds Cattle Company lands set fees up to 75 dollars, with some ranchers charging 50 dollars. Officials cite game conservation and controlled access as reasons for the price hike and reduced hunter numbers. The trend shifts activity from Fort Davis to private ranches, affecting overall hunting seasons.

Daniel promises aid to Big Bend park plan

Governor O Daniel toured the Big Bend region and pledged his support to establish a large national park that would surpass others in the nation. Accompanying him were Lt. Gov. Stevenson and others, including D. K. Martin and Carl Collins, during a dedication near Alpine. The party later hunted deer in Jeff Davis County.
